## Releases

Fareprobe cuts a release every other Friday after the pricing experiment metrics are reviewed at the eng sync. Tags follow the `exp-vN` scheme. Builds are reproducible; the CI job rejects any artifact not signed with the current release key. For this cycle, sign artifacts with the following key.

deploy key for kahof-kadup: bky19_YDnVAD7xLc2m2mMUEyR

Runbook: Pellgrove gateway circuit breaker for the upstream Marchfield inventory API. If the breaker trips, the dashboard shows state OPEN and requests return cached inventory for up to ten minutes. Do not manually reset unless Marchfield confirms their side is healthy; a premature reset restarts the failure count and can mask a real outage. After the half-open probe succeeds twice, the breaker closes automatically. Record the incident in the Larkspur log, quoting the build token shown below.

session token of yahap-fafop = htk9_f6aa94135

# Who to Contact: AlertFold Deduplicator

AlertFold collapses duplicate on-call alerts before they reach the paging pipeline. As a contractor, you don't have direct deploy access, so route all change requests through the Signal Hygiene team. For false-merge incidents (two distinct alerts collapsed into one), file a ticket with the alert fingerprints attached. For tuning dedup windows or suppression rules, the owning engineer is Priya on the Marlowe squad. For anything urgent or ambiguous, reach the team directly at the address below.

escalation mailbox, kaweg-kahif: druwyn.sordor@nelvroworks.corp